Abstract
Wireless network access is a great convenience to users while at the same time can be a burden to network security personnel. This is magnified by the fact that inexpensive wireless access points can be easily installed in a network without the approval or knowledge of network administrators. For this reason, wireless host detection is an essential capability, but remains a very difficult problem. We present a passive method of detecting wireless hosts using a local RTT metric, and perform analysis on an enterprise network. Pre-processing techniques are utilized to remove noise associated with a large network, which is not present in a typical experimental lab environment, resulting in more effective wireless detection capabilities
